    The city of Vienna is located in the northeastern part of Austria, on an extension of the Alps called the Vienna basin. The Danube runs in the northwest while the Danube canal runs through the southeast of the city. The famous Vienna woods lie to the west of the city.     The best time to go to Vienna is from April to October with July and August being the most crowded months. The best weather in the city is experienced during this time.
